Output 51f80efea88b30a74c819772da3b47210d2e561883175a3b5aa42b4d20113f1e:1

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a5f54066d82b360e72f33e45615cfe766c96b662032d5234247613c1b5e86044
address
tb1p5h65qekc9vmquuhn8ezkzh87wekfddnzqvk4ydpywcfurd0gvpzqd6q0e8
transaction
51f80efea88b30a74c819772da3b47210d2e561883175a3b5aa42b4d20113f1e
confirmations
89814
spent
false